How To Get Smooth, Slow Motion In Capcut And Level Up Your Videos

Step 1: Start a New Project and Import Your Footage

Launch CapCut Desktop and press “New project” to start. Then, copy your video and paste it in the Media panel or use the “Import” button in the top left corner. After appearing in your media library, drag the clip onto the timeline. Ensure that the video you are supposed to slow down is in the right location in order to apply the effect normally.

Step 2: Access Speed Controls and Choose “Curve” or “Normal”

Having chosen your clip on the timeline, you need to look at the upper editing menu and click on the “Speed” button. CapCut is an app that offers two options: Normal or Curve.

In case you would like to have regular slow-motion, use Normal. To have more vibrant control (e.g., slow down and then accelerate), select Curve. Here, we are going to use Normal to make smoother control.

As soon as you click Normal, a slider will emerge where you can change the speed of playback. Scaling it down below 1.0x makes the video run slower. As an example, choosing 0.5x causes your video to play at half the speed.

Step 3: Enable Optical Flow for Smoother Frame Interpolation

Reducing the rate of a common 30fps video tends to either make it jerky or low in resolution. CapCut will solve this by providing frame interpolation with an AI-taught process. Once you have chosen your slow speed (such as 0.5x), move to the right-hand panel under “Video” settings and find the “Optical Flow” toggle.

Enable Optical Flow. This attribute smartly creates midway frames, which result in a softer transition of the original frames. The effect is an interim fluid slow-motion video that simulates extremely framed video. Step 4: Refine the Timing and Add Transitions or Effects

Your video is now slowed, and to ensure you watch it, press Play. However, you can split or trim the clip and leave in slow motion just the portion you like if the moment seems to be inappropriate. You can, too, to add a fade-in/ fade-out or a blurry slide in/out at the beginning and/or end of the slowed-down portion to add a cinematic touch. Applying any other visual effects. If you need to add some visual effects, use the “Effects” or “Transitions” tab in the top menu. CapCut has many filters and motion effects powered by AI that can work smoothly with slow-motion effects.

Step 5: Review, Add Voiceover or Subtitles, and Export

Now, you have a visual timing locked, and it is time to add narration or subtitles in case you need them. This is something that you can perform all too easily by visiting the “Text” tab and clicking the “Text to speech” button. Fill in your text, select the voice sound, and CapCut will voice a realistic voice on the video. The feature of text to speech AI is ideal when it comes to adding context, narrating a story, or describing products without any manual recording.

Play the finals in the timeline as a test. Once you are done and you are satisfied, you can click on the “Export” button at the top right. Select your resolution, file name, and export format. This is followed by selecting “Export” one more time to complete your professional slow-motion work.
